5 AI trends that will influence your 2024 job search

In the ever-evolving landscape of technology, the intersection of artificial intelligence and career development has become increasingly significant. As we step into 2024, the realm of generative AI is poised to revolutionize the job market, offering new avenues for career seekers and reshaping the professional landscape. Let’s explore the key trends that are set to dominate the career search space in the coming year.

1. Personalized Career Guidance: AI Career Coaches

Imagine having a personalized career coach available 24/7, ready to provide tailored advice based on your skills, preferences, and market trends. In 2024, generative AI is making this a reality. AI-powered career coaches are becoming more sophisticated, utilizing natural language processing and machine learning algorithms to understand individual career aspirations.

These virtual career guides not only help in identifying suitable career paths but also offer guidance on skill development and networking strategies. They analyze vast amounts of data, including job market trends, industry demands, and individual career trajectories to provide real-time insights, empowering users to make informed decisions about their professional journey.

2. AI-Enhanced Resume Optimization

The traditional resume is getting a makeover with the integration of generative AI. In 2024, job seekers can leverage AI tools to optimize their resumes for maximum impact. These tools analyze job descriptions, industry requirements, and successful profiles to tailor resumes for specific roles.

Generative AI helps in crafting compelling and personalized content, ensuring that resumes stand out in a competitive job market. The technology goes beyond keyword matching, focusing on the overall narrative and the unique value that each candidate brings to the table. This trend is set to redefine the initial interaction between job seekers and employers, enhancing the efficiency of the hiring process.

3. Skill Prediction Models

One of the challenges job seekers face is staying ahead of the curve in terms of skill requirements. Generative AI is introducing skill prediction models that forecast the skills in demand for specific industries and roles. By analyzing market trends, emerging technologies, and job postings, these models offer valuable insights into the skills that will be sought after in the future.

Career seekers can use this information to proactively acquire new skills and stay relevant in their respective fields. This proactive approach, guided by AI predictions, not only increases employability but also fosters a culture of continuous learning and adaptability in the workforce.

4. Virtual Networking Assistants

Networking is a crucial aspect of career development, and generative AI is set to transform the way professionals connect. Virtual networking assistants powered by AI can analyze vast professional networks to identify potential connections, recommend relevant events, and even provide conversation starters.

These assistants leverage natural language processing to understand users’ preferences and communication styles, making networking more personalized and effective. By automating some of the networking processes, AI enables individuals to expand their professional circles and unlock new opportunities effortlessly.

5. AI-Driven Interview Preparation

Preparing for interviews can be a nerve-wracking experience, but generative AI is stepping in to ease the process. AI-driven interview preparation tools analyze common interview questions, industry-specific scenarios, and even the hiring company’s culture to simulate realistic interview scenarios.

These tools provide constructive feedback on responses, helping candidates refine their communication skills and boost their confidence. This trend not only enhances interview performance but also levels the playing field by providing equal access to high-quality interview preparation resources for all job seekers.

As we embrace the generative AI trends in career search for 2024, it’s clear that technology is becoming an indispensable ally in the professional journey. From personalized career guidance to AI-optimized resumes and virtual networking assistants, these advancements are poised to redefine the way individuals approach and navigate their careers.

Embracing these trends requires a willingness to adapt to the evolving technological landscape. Job seekers who proactively engage with these generative AI tools will find themselves better equipped to not only secure employment but also thrive in an ever-changing and competitive job market. As we step into the future, the fusion of artificial intelligence and career development promises a more dynamic, responsive, and personalized approach to shaping our professional destinies.
